According to TheRealSalaries.com analysis of official US Department of Labor filings (October 2024 - December 2025), Jordan School District pays a median H-1B salary of $70,396 — 42% below the national median of $121,514. Based on 12 certified Labor Condition Applications.
Section 1
What does Jordan School District pay?
Jordan School District's H-1B filings show an average salary of $69,488 based on 12 certified LCA applications. Salaries range from $63,196 to $75,700.
